These nearly 3000 items from the BBC Archive have been made freely available for personal, educational, and research use, licensed under the terms of the RemArc licence.
The material is searchable, can be browsed by ‘Theme’ or ‘Decade’, and filtered by media type.
You can download individual items from the collection, or use the search and filtering to produce your own downloadable collections.
Notes on downloading:
- Downloading video items will include both the video files and a ‘poster image’ for each video
- Downloading audio items will include both the audio files and a ‘poster image’ for each audio item, if available
- Downloading image items will just include the images
- All downloads will include a CSV file containing the metadata for the selected media items
